At Science4People e.V., we support initiatives that empower young people to develop creative and sustainable solutions to today’s societal challenges. One of these initiatives is the SKOLA+ project, implemented on the ground in Ukraine by our local partner Tabula Rasa for the Next Generation.
At the heart of SKOLA+ is the idea of transforming discarded materials into functional and aesthetically pleasing products. Through workshops on upcycling and social entrepreneurship, students gain practical skills, develop environmental awareness, and engage with topics of social responsibility. They create their own upcycling concepts, reflect on who could benefit from their products, and explore ways to spark positive change within their communities.
By focusing on entrepreneurial thinking, creative problem-solving, and teamwork, SKOLA+ enables participants to design and implement sustainable products with confidence.
